2. Technology utilized.

The selection of technology employed directly influences the effectiveness and quality of ultrasonic blind cleaning services acquired through a localized search. The term “ultrasonic” itself denotes a specific technology, but variations exist within the application of this technology that can impact the final result.

  • Frequency and Power Output

    The frequency and power output of the ultrasonic transducers significantly affect the cleaning process. Higher frequencies generate smaller cavitation bubbles, suitable for delicate materials, while lower frequencies with higher power are more effective for removing stubborn contaminants. A provider offering “ultrasonic blind cleaning near me” should ideally adjust these parameters based on the blind material. Improper settings can cause damage, especially to fragile blinds like those made of fabric or thin aluminum. An example would be a provider using too high of a power setting on vinyl blinds resulting in warping or discoloration.

  • Cleaning Solution Composition

    The type of cleaning solution used in conjunction with the ultrasonic technology is crucial. The solution must be compatible with both the ultrasonic equipment and the blind materials. Environmentally friendly, pH-neutral solutions are generally preferred to prevent damage and minimize chemical residue. Providers advertising “ultrasonic blind cleaning near me” should disclose the composition of their cleaning solutions and their suitability for different blind types. For instance, using an overly acidic solution on metal blinds could lead to corrosion.

  • Tank Size and Design

    The physical dimensions and design of the ultrasonic cleaning tank determine the size and type of blinds that can be accommodated. A larger tank is necessary for wide or tall blinds, while specialized designs may incorporate features for optimal cleaning and drainage. Searching for “ultrasonic blind cleaning near me” implies a need for a provider with appropriate equipment for the customer’s specific blinds. A provider with a small tank may be unable to clean larger vertical blinds, requiring the customer to seek alternative options.

  • Filtration and Water Quality Control

    The presence of a filtration system within the ultrasonic cleaning equipment ensures that contaminants removed from the blinds are not redeposited during the cleaning cycle. Proper water quality control, including deionization or softening, prevents mineral buildup and enhances the effectiveness of the cleaning solution. A business offering “ultrasonic blind cleaning near me” with advanced filtration and water quality control will likely deliver superior cleaning results. Without adequate filtration, dislodged dirt and debris could remain suspended in the cleaning solution, leading to less-than-optimal outcomes.

Frequently Asked Questions

The following questions and answers address common inquiries concerning the ultrasonic cleaning method for blinds and related practical considerations when searching for nearby service providers.

Question 1: What distinguishes ultrasonic blind cleaning from traditional methods?

Ultrasonic cleaning utilizes high-frequency sound waves in a cleaning solution to generate microscopic cavitation bubbles. These bubbles implode, gently dislodging dirt and contaminants from the blinds’ surface and intricate crevices. Traditional methods typically rely on manual wiping or dusting, which may not effectively reach all areas or remove embedded grime.

Question 2: Is ultrasonic blind cleaning suitable for all types of blinds?

While generally safe and effective, the suitability of ultrasonic cleaning depends on the blind material and construction. Certain delicate materials, such as silk or very thin aluminum, may require special handling or alternative cleaning methods. A professional assessment of the blinds’ composition is recommended before proceeding.

Question 3: Does ultrasonic blind cleaning remove all types of stains?

Ultrasonic cleaning is effective in removing common household dirt, dust, allergens, and light stains. However, heavily ingrained stains, such as grease or ink, may require pre-treatment or specialized stain removal techniques. The service provider should be informed of any specific stains present on the blinds.

Question 4: What factors influence the cost of ultrasonic blind cleaning?

The cost is influenced by several factors, including the size and number of blinds, the material they are made from, the complexity of their design, and any additional services requested, such as repairs or stain removal. Travel fees may also apply depending on the provider’s location and service area.

Question 5: How often should blinds be ultrasonically cleaned?

The frequency of cleaning depends on environmental factors and personal preferences. In general, ultrasonic cleaning is recommended every six to twelve months to maintain optimal cleanliness and prevent the buildup of dust and allergens. Homes with pets or individuals with allergies may require more frequent cleaning.
